The CIS Professional Certificate in Object-Oriented Design and Programming prepares students for a career in computer programming. The certificate offers a balanced set of classes that provides students the skills to design and develop business applications using the Unified Modeling Language (UML) and an object-oriented programming language. Students will demonstrate the ability to design and implement business environment applications that will contain the front end user interface and back end database. Students in this program select one of the following three programming language concentrations: Java or C++. Career opportunities available after the completion of this certificate include programming for systems, mobile devices, device drivers and software engineering.
20
Student Learning Outcomes for the CIS Professional Certificate in Object-Oriented Design & Programming:
The CIS Professional Certificate in Object-Oriented Design and Programming prepares students for a career in computer programming. The certificate offers a balanced set of classes that provides students the skills to design and develop business applications using the Unified Modeling Language (UML) and an object-oriented programming language. Students will demonstrate the ability to design and implement business environment applications that will contain the front end user interface and back end database. Students in this program select one of the following three programming language concentrations: Java or C++. Career opportunities available after the completion of this certificate include programming for systems, mobile devices, device drivers and software engineering.
Course ID | Title | Units | Sequence |
---|---|---|---|
CISP 10 | Principles of Object-Oriented Design | 2.5 | Yr. 1 Fall |
Choose one from the following Programming tracks | 7 | Yr. 1 Spring | |
Java | |||
CISP 21 | Programming in Java | 3 | |
CISP 21L | Programming in Java Laboratory | 0.5 | |
CISP24 | Advanced Java Programming | 3 | |
CISP24L | Advanced Java Programming Laboratory | 0.5 | |
C++ | |||
CISP 31 | Programming in C++ | 3 | |
CISP 31L | Programming in C++ Laboratory | 0.5 | |
CISP 34 | Advanced C++ Programming | 3 | |
CISP 34L | Advanced C++ Programming Laboratory | 0.5 |
No comments to display
No files to display